Output dd3c91c4b0d315bc9cc5b6bebc0482ab687d5c87e1a856d8563a8642fc734517:3

value
1516357254
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fa663dbe0d94498feaa15bd4faec2ebdf2393b43 OP_EQUALVERIFY OP_CHECKSIG
address
1PpzQoNEYZWZt5t86fRc1D72rV27GzC3RW
transaction
dd3c91c4b0d315bc9cc5b6bebc0482ab687d5c87e1a856d8563a8642fc734517
spent
true